I just spent about 30 minutes responding to a thread and I don't know what happened, but I must have hit some key or keys and suddenly all the text turned blue and then all was gone. It was in an instant.

Now, I know I am clumsy on the keyboard and REALLY wish I was had taken typing in school, when most of us guys thought was kind of sissy, but I didn't and it is tough. I know I did not hit the delete key and have no idea what caused all the text to instantly blue and suddenly disappear.

I also will try to occasionally save the text on my on, but what I don't understand is how the AUTO-SAVED works. I routinely see the yellow note pop up down in the corner, but if this happens, how the hell do I find the text that was AUTO-SAVED? I can not find any buttons or icons that will let me back up and retrieve my text. :smash2:

What am I doing wrong? :bang head:

Ctrl+Z is a standard Windows "UNDO" hot key. It will Undo that last thing you did and in many cases, even several previous to the last one.

 

Another 'tip'... sometimes posting a form you've filled in fails and you loose all that you've entered. Not always, try clicking on the browser's BACK button.

OK here are my guesses.

 

1. You went to type a capital "A" and instead of hitting the shift key you fat fingered it and hit the Control ("Ctrl") key and the "A" key. When you do this you are telling the computer to "select all". This is why everything highlighted in blue.

 

2. Once everything was selected and highlighted in blue your very next keystroke will replace everything with whatever that keystroke was If it is a character than everything will be gone except for that single character, if it was a space then you will have what appears to be a blank screen.

 

IF you catch this quick enough you can use the Control + Z to Undo what you just did. You can also access Undo by going to the menu at the very top of the page, under edit there is an Undo command with a reminder of the Ctrl+Z shortcut.

 

The auto save is not really made for dumb thumbs, it is more made for a computer glitch.

If you type a bunch of stuff, once it does an auto save IF you should exit the window without posting and then come back to the window in the bottom left corner of the edit window there will be a button to "Restore Auto Saved Content". This will get you back to the last auto saved point.

 

IF I need to leave a window to check something but I am not ready to post, I also do a sort of save.

I will hit Ctrl+A to highlight everything and then hit Ctrl+C to copy everything to the clipboard. That way if I leave the screen and come back and everything is gone, I just have to hit Ctrl+V to copy the contents of the clipboard to the current window.

 

I hate doing things twice.
